2024年1月31日发(作者:)

Android开发中的语音唤醒和语音识别技术

近年来,随着智能手机的普及和人工智能技术的不断发展,语音交互成为了一个热门的话题。在Android开发中,语音唤醒和语音识别技术的使用越来越普遍。本文将探讨Android开发中的语音唤醒和语音识别技术的原理与应用,以及未来的发展趋势。

一、语音唤醒技术

在过去,我们使用手机语音助手时,需要先按下一定的按钮才能使用语音指令功能。但是,语音唤醒技术的出现改变了这一局面。语音唤醒技术通过利用语音信号的特征,在未唤醒时保持低功耗,一旦检测到特定的唤醒词就立即解唤醒,进入正常工作模式。对于开发者来说,实现语音唤醒功能需要先进行语音信号的预处理和特征提取,然后使用相关算法进行信号匹配的判断。

通过语音唤醒技术,我们可以实现手机的被动触发,提高了用户体验和操作的便捷性。例如,用户可以设置特定的唤醒词来启动语音助手,而不需要手动点击按钮。

二、语音识别技术

语音识别技术是指将说话者的声音转化为文字的过程。在Android开发中,语音识别技术被广泛应用于语音助手、语音搜索、语音输入等功能中。语音识别技术的实现涉及到信号采集、信号预处理、特征提取和语义解析等过程。

在语音识别技术的应用中,一个重要的挑战是提高识别准确率。为了解决这个问题,开发者需要不断改进算法和模型,并且进行大量的训练和优化。同时,用户在使用语音识别功能时也需要提供清晰、准确的语音输入,以保证识别的准确性。

三、语音唤醒和语音识别技术的未来发展

随着科技的进步和人工智能技术的成熟,语音唤醒和语音识别技术仍然存在发展的空间和巨大的潜力。未来的发展趋势主要包括以下几个方面:

1. 强化唤醒能力:语音唤醒技术可以通过不断优化算法和模型,提高唤醒的准确率和稳定性。同时,还可以引入更多的特征提取方法和语义解析技术,使得唤醒功能更加灵敏和智能。

2. 提升识别准确率:语音识别技术可以通过深度学习方法和更高级的神经网络模型来提高准确率。此外,加入上下文理解和语义解析等技术,可以进一步提升识别的准确性和效率。

3. 支持多语种识别:随着全球市场的开放和语音交互的全球化,语音唤醒和语音识别技术需要支持更多的语种和口音。通过收集和分析不同语种的语音数据,开发者可以优化算法和模型,提高在多语种环境下的识别能力。

4. 结合其他技术:语音唤醒和语音识别技术可以与其他技术结合,提供更强大、更智能的功能。例如,可以结合人脸识别技术实现人机交互的个性化和便捷性,或者结合自然语言处理技术提供更精确的回答和建议。

总结起来,语音唤醒和语音识别技术在Android开发中具有重要意义。通过不断的研究和创新,这些技术有望在未来进一步提高准确率和智能化程度,为用户提供更便捷、更智能的语音交互体验。